Vineyard visit - The Peljesac wine region is located an hour from Dubrovnik. Visit 3 wineries, Milos, Matusko and Grgic while being accompanied by Dean Susec an expert in Croatian wines. All 3 wineries are a little different in the type of wine they produce and the way in which they produce it.
Team sailing - The sailing would be organised as a regatta with each yacht having an experienced skipper to teach the crew (guests) the basics of sailing before setting out around the local islands.
Day trip to Montenegro - The bay of Kotor in Montenegro is located just over an hour away from Dubrovnik and offers some magnificent fjord like scenery. After a visit to the town of Kotor and lunch guests have free time for
swimming in the crystal seas.
Scuba diving - Scuba diving is done off the coast of Cavtat where there are several accredited dive schools. Apart from reefs and caves there is an ancient shipwreck with over 1800 well preserved amfora’s on board and
nearby is the Italian battle ship Taranto, sunk in 1945.
Spa - The Rixos spa is by far the best in the country with many different types of massages on offer as well as various kinds of saunas, skin treatments.
Dinners in great locations – Enjoy the Nautika restaurant, set just outside the walls of Dubrovnik which has a long tradition of preparing excellent seafood and with its fantastic sea views, is considered the best restaurant in town.
